## Portfolio Decay Profiling

Portfolio Decay Profiling is the systematic analysis of how a collection of financial assets or derivatives loses value over time due to factors like theta decay, token inflation, or shifting market volatility. In the context of options trading, it specifically monitors the erosion of extrinsic value as expiration approaches.

Within cryptocurrency portfolios, this also encompasses the dilution of value caused by inflationary tokenomics or the degradation of yield farming rewards. By profiling this decay, traders can anticipate when a position will reach a point of diminishing returns.

It allows for the proactive adjustment of hedging strategies to mitigate systemic risk. Ultimately, it is a tool for managing the lifecycle of complex, time-sensitive assets.
